Output 625687058b3ec78fa6bf22ace2d09e692a847f71e058bfe64fcb39e9044b0ec1:1

value
11576707
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c89db301ea253bbf333584f10d77b5e735c496a0 OP_EQUALVERIFY OP_CHECKSIG
address
1KHm4W7UQEhcPH5Yk38BNVBBPaV7dgkgUX
transaction
625687058b3ec78fa6bf22ace2d09e692a847f71e058bfe64fcb39e9044b0ec1
spent
true